Qlogic Driver downgrade problem
Dears,
We have been asked to downgrade the HBA driver from 9.1.9.25 to 9.1.7.16 or 9.1.8.25, the problem is whenever we uninstall the driver, the windows recognizes it again and install it automatically.
We tried to delete its files manually from the windows directory, but with no luck, again the driver installed automatically (9.1.9.25). This problem happened on many Blade servers (BL460c, BL480c) with Windows 2008 and Windows 2003 OS.
Can anyone help us with the right procedure for the downgrade?

Re: Qlogic Driver downgrade problem
Find the Driver you want and execute the CPXXXXXX.exe file with /force
in cmd
cp00000000.exe /force
